Gabi Mann is an 8 year-old girl who has spent the last four years forming a very special bond with a crow.

Gabi started feeding the crow when he would appear in her parents’ garden in Seattle, Washington. Before long, she was stunned when the crow started returning the favor in a big way!

To Gabi’s surprise, the crow started bringing her gifts in exchange for the food. She has treasured each and every gift the crow brings her, keeping them in labeled bags inside a storage bead box. Each gift reminds Gabi of her friendship with the crow, and she does not want to lose any of them.

An example of how Gabi labels her gifts is that one of the bags says, “Black table by feeder. 2:30 p.m. 09 Nov 2014,” which is when she received a broken light bulb.

Other gifts that the crow has given her includes Lego pieces, buttons, paperclips, beads and pieces of foam. Gabi’s favorite gift is a pearl colored heart.

“It’s showing me how much they love me,” she said.

Ironically, Gabi first started feeding crows by accident when she dropped a chicken nugget as she stepped out of her parents’ car. Crows immediately wandered over to eat the food, and from there, she started leaving food crumbs for them when she would walk to the bus stop with her brother.

Before long, the crows were waiting for Gabi to get off the school bus each day because they knew that she would feed them!
